Transaction

74aafb6a69d1d59d34500a6faff9f0a862e64ad8ae8f5ef57b81bb73d7239afa
336,616 confirmations
Timestamp
1570375882
Block598,154
Fee32,675 sats
Fee rate9.87 sats/vB
view on mempool.space

Inputs & Outputs

Outputs